Brett Favre believes his old team is on the verge of a Super Bowl title. In an e-mail to ESPN's Ed Werder, Favre said Monday that the Packers are "by far" the best team left in the NFL playoffs. "[Packers QB] Aaron [Rodgers] is the best QB and the receiving corps is the best ever, maybe," Favre wrote. "But [defensive coordinator] Dom [Capers] and the defense gets the MVP award at this stage." But Favre insisted he holds no grudges against the organization he was with for 16 seasons. "There is no bitterness. I'm happy for them and very happy and content with my legacy," Favre told Werder.
